Question: Construct the null and the alternative hypotheses


Construct the null and the alternative hypotheses for the following claims:
a. “I am going to get the majority of the votes to win this election.”
b. “I suspect that your 10-inch pizzas are, on average, less than 10 inches in size.”
c. “I will have to fine the company since its tablets do not contain an average of 250 mg of ibuprofen as advertised.”
